To install the guide bar and saw chain on the NAKAYAMA PC3600 3kg Gasoline Chainsaw, follow these steps:
1. Pull the guard towards the front handle to ensure that the chain brake is not engaged.
2. Loosen the nut and remove the chain cover.
3. Fix the spiked bumper with two screws on the forefront of the chainsaw.
4. Remove the spacer from the chainsaw.
5. Fit the guide bar to the power unit and push it towards the clutch.
6. Gear the chain to the sprocket and fit the saw chain around the guide bar, making sure to pay attention to the correct direction of the saw chain.
7. Adjust the position of the chain tensioner nail and insert it into the lower hole of the guide bar.
8. Mount the clutch cover to the power unit and tighten the mounting nut to finger tightness.
9. While holding up the tip of the bar, adjust the chain tension by turning the tensioner xxxx until the tie straps just touch the bottom side.
10. Tighten the nut securely with the bar tip held up (12 ~ 15 Nm).
11. Check the chain for smooth rotation and proper tension by moving it by hand. If necessary, readjust with the chain cover loose. Turn the tensioner xxxx clockwise to tighten the chain and counterclockwise to loosen the chain.
12. Finally, check the tension of the saw chain by lifting the chain link positioned in the middle of the cutting length with approximately 10N force. If the chain link goes out of the rail of the guide bar entirely, you need to retighten the chain.
